Transaction 1373e981c8000963135950855748bbf73ffb82b4d90c57d8429944e54c232258
1 Input
1 Output
-
1373e981c8000963135950855748bbf73ffb82b4d90c57d8429944e54c232258:0
- value
- 3865753
- script pubkey
- OP_0 OP_PUSHBYTES_20 affc1ebb0b1f0b6ae623f79b6388194d5b03ba71
- address
- bc1q4l7pawctru9k4e3r77dk8zqef4ds8wn3shemqq